Madhya Pradesh has received heavy rainfall, heavy floods for the past two days

Bhopal, Sat 9 Sep 2019, Monday

The constant rains over the past two days have ravaged the lives of more than one city in Madhya Pradesh. District Collector announced the closure of school colleges.

Particularly in Bhopal, Vidisha and Sehore there were stagnant water streams and people's houses were also increased by about one and a half feet. When the Parvati river was stormy, the burgee dam built on the Narmada river in Jabalpur collapsed and 21 gates were closed.

Rampura area was also flooded by torrential rains. In the Lalbagh area, shops and houses were inundated. The bike parked outside some houses was swept away in a rush of water. People made huge efforts to stop their vehicles from overflowing.
